West Ham close in on third January transfer window signing

Nuno has already brought Taty Castellanos and Pablo Felipe to the London Stadium this winter.

The Hammers boss is far from done though.

He is said to have his eye on another forward as he continues with his attempts to add more potency to his front-line.

Now Venezuelan journalist Elias Lopez has provided a huge update for West Ham fans.

He claims that Deportivo La Guaira winger Keiber Lamadrid is currently in Paris and is set to undergo a medical ahead of joining the Hammers.

Keiber Lamadrid an exciting signing for West Ham

He is a lively left winger with explosive pace and impressive technical ability.

Lamadrid has bagged 14 goals and seven assists in 103 games for his club.

He is fairly unique in the sense that he is a left-footed left winger!

Lamadrid likes to get to the byline and whip in crosses for centre-forwards to attack.

So West Ham signing the Venezuelan could well help get the best out of the two new strikers – Taty and Pablo.

Lamadrid will join West Ham on an initial loan deal, with a view to a permanent transfer.

It will be fascinating to see whether Nuno uses Lamadrid to provide more competition for Crysencio Summerville on the left or switches him to the right to challenge Jarrod Bowen for his place.
